Output fbcf6dbe163c24b5ca67bd5eaa4e77cf2637bb166d38f37ebfe37ab0efab5f92:1

value
43324367
script pubkey
OP_0 OP_PUSHBYTES_32 95f39845f9a60fb14a21cab2d91725e5b586f545e594fd855f0667686ad1d78d
address
bc1qjhees30e5c8mzj3pe2edj9e9uk6cda29uk20mp2lqenks6k367xsxdllgp
transaction
fbcf6dbe163c24b5ca67bd5eaa4e77cf2637bb166d38f37ebfe37ab0efab5f92
confirmations
59830
spent
true